Responsibilities

include planning the academic calendar and faculty teaching schedules, organizing syllabi, building course pages with faculty, coordinating Teaching Assistants, communicating with students regarding expectations, assignments, and outcomes, managing student attendance and engagement, planning/scheduling academic events, as well as identifying and implementing opportunities for efficiencies and process improvement.

The role suits a proactive, results-oriented individual with a positive, can-do attitude. The successful candidate must have high attention to detail, strong interpersonal skills, be proficient at managing workload to meet deadlines, and work well within a team. A proven track record of working in an academic environment is preferable. The candidate must be comfortable working with technology, from software such as Microsoft Excel, Word, Teams, and Zoom, to online databases and learning management systems. Candidates should also be comfortable navigating ambiguity, capable of taking initiative and thinking independently, and enjoy an environment in which they are challenged to find solutions and adapt to changing circumstances.

  • Day-to-Day Task and Responsibilities 

  • Supporting the Dean and Academic Team in the operation of academic programs.
  • Liaising with the Registry on student attendance, performance, and other metrics.
  • Advising students on academic issues such as course choices, grades, and academic progress.
  • Handling student academic problems such as poor grades and academic dishonesty.
  • Monitoring general student academic progress and monitoring closely students on academic probation, including coordinating provision of additional support.
  • Addressing student academic concerns swiftly and professionally, in accordance with School policy.
  • Overseeing and coordinating academic-related events and extracurricular projects.
  • Maintaining a visible profile within the student body and ensuring that students have an outlet for any concerns or feedback in general.
  • Bringing any identified student concerns to the attention of the Dean.
  • Assisting professors with academic and logistical issues relating to their courses.
  • Coordinating with peers at other Hult campuses to ensure consistency of policy implementation.
  • Note: This role will require flexibility around weekend scheduling of classes and events.

  • About Us

    Hult International Business School is a 501(c)(3) non-profit educational organization registered in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ts, accredited by the New England Commission of Higher Education (NECHE) to award U.S. degrees. U.K.-based students are awarded a joint U.S. and U.K. degree on successful completion of the program.
